Lawrence Memorial vs. American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Lawrence Memorial or American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York?

  • American Academy of Dramatic Arts New York is 44.6% more expensive to attend than Lawrence Memorial for in-state tuition ($37,575.00 vs. $25,987.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 44.6% higher at American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York than Lawrence Memorial Hospital School of Nursing ($37,575.00 vs. $25,987.00)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Lawrence Memorial Hospital School of Nursing are 27.4% lower than costs at American Academy of Dramatic Arts New York ($15,920 vs. $20,275)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at American Academy of Dramatic Arts New York than Lawrence Memorial Hospital School of Nursing (100% vs. 0%)
  • The average total grant financial aid received by American Academy of Dramatic Arts New York students is ?% larger than aid received Lawrence Memorial Hospital School of Nursing ($13,266 vs. $0)

Lawrence Memorial vs. American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York Graduation Outcomes Comparison

Which is better, Lawrence Memorial or American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York? Graduation rate, salary and amount of student loan debt are indicators of a college which offers better outcomes for its graduates. Compare the following outcomes facts between American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York and Lawrence Memorial.

  • Graduates from Lawrence Memorial Hospital School of Nursing earn on average $31,900 more per year than American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York graduates after ten years. ($63,200 vs. $31,300)
  • American Academy of Dramatic Arts New York students graduate with a $8,000 lower median federal student loan debt than Lawrence Memorial graduates. ($12,000 vs. $20,000)
  • American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York graduates are paying $82 less per month on federal student loans than Lawrence Memorial graduates. ($124 vs. $206)
  • More Lawrence Memorial gra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former American Academy of Dramatic Arts-New York students, three years after graduation. (73% vs. 46%)
